Deel is hiring a Risk Payroll Analyst | US

Responsibilities

  • Manage Workers’ Compensation claims under the PEO model, ensuring prompt filing, follow-up, and resolution.
  • Act as the main contact for claims inquiries from employees and clients, offering guidance on procedures, claim status, and dispute handling.
  • Maintain compliance with local, state, and international labor regulations while keeping claims records accurate and current.
  • Coordinate with insurance providers, brokers, and legal advisors to oversee claim investigations, return-to-work plans, light-duty arrangements, approvals, mediations, and appeals.
  • Document claim details and generate periodic reports on claim activity, trends, and outcomes to identify opportunities for process optimization.
  • Configure client and employee data with Workers’ Compensation carrier information in PrismHR, including resolving payroll discrepancies.
  • Collaborate with payroll, benefits, and tax departments to ensure consistent and accurate data flow across the PEO platform.
  • Evaluate and enhance claims administration workflows by utilizing platform tools and integrating with external systems as needed.
